What is a Private Psychiatrist?
A private psychiatrist is a medical doctor specializing in the diagnosis and treatment of mental health conditions. Unlike their counterparts in the National Health Service (NHS), private psychiatrists operate in the private healthcare system, which often enables higher versatility, individualized care, and lowered waiting times. They generally have a broad variety of knowledge, including however not restricted to stress and anxiety conditions, depression, personality disorders, and dependencies.

Finding the ideal private psychiatrist requires careful consideration of personal requirements and choices. The following steps can direct you through the process:

Research Qualifications: Verify the psychiatrist’s qualifications and ensure they are registered with the General Medical Council (GMC) and have the proper specialist training.

Consider Specializations: Identify whether the psychiatrist focuses on your specific area of concern (e.g., adult psychiatry, kid psychiatry, dependency problems).

Read Reviews: Look for patient reviews and testimonials to gauge the psychiatrist’s approach and effectiveness.

Availability: Ensure the psychiatrist has availability that aligns with your schedule.

Location and Accessibility: Choose a practice that is conveniently located, whether in-person or offering telehealth services.

Expense Considerations: Assess the fee structure and whether the psychiatrist accepts private medical insurance, if appropriate.
Frequently Asked Questions About Private Psychiatry in the UK
Q1: How much does a private psychiatrist cost of private psychiatrist?

Private psychiatry costs vary depending on place, experience, and specialized. Preliminary consultations can vary from ₤ 200 to ₤ 500, while follow-up visits may cost between ₤ 100 to ₤ 250.

Q2: Is it possible to get a referral to a private psychiatrist through the NHS?

While the NHS typically does not provide direct recommendations to private psychiatrists, you may speak to your NHS basic practitioner (GP) about your desire for private care, which may assist you find an appropriate option.

Q3: What kind of treatment can I get out of a private psychiatrist?

Treatment plans are individually tailored and may include medication management, psychiatric therapy, lifestyle modifications, and follow-up care.

Q4: How long does treatment usually last?

The period of treatment differs greatly and depends upon the intricacy of the mental health condition, private development, and goals set during the initial assessment.

Q5: Can I switch psychiatrists if I am not pleased with the treatment?

Yes, clients have the right to look for a various psychiatrist private practice if they feel their requirements are not being satisfied.
